In UK community optometry the focimeter closes the loop between prescribing and dispensing, and every finished pair should be verified against the order before it reaches the patient. The GJD-6 does that across the full ±25D span, with the digital channel adding speed on the routine checks and precision on the awkward ones. General Optical Council registrants — optometrists and dispensing opticians — rely on documented verification as evidence of care standards, and the consequences of releasing an incorrectly powered pair are serious, particularly in paediatric dispensing where the patient may not be able to report the error.
Within NHS General Ophthalmic Services, practices dispensing against voucher entitlement carry the same verification obligation as private work, and this instrument adds no consumable cost per check. Hospital eye service dispensing departments use manual focimetry alongside automated instruments for tinted, polarised and high-prism lenses that defeat automatic detection, and for aphakic and low vision prescriptions where lens geometry is unusual — the 20Δ compensation device matters in that setting.
Training is where the dual readout earns its place most clearly. Pre-registration optometrists, ABDO dispensing optician students and optical assistants working towards competence in prescription checking learn neutralisation on manual instruments, because the technique teaches the optics rather than a button sequence. A digital figure available beside the optical reading lets a trainee self-check immediately, without occupying a supervisor for every lens. Practices hosting placements or running internal competence assessments get real value from that.
In-house glazing benches use the marking function to stamp optical centres and axis before edging and to confirm the finished mount. Specialist contact lens practices use the instrument for single vision rigid lens vertex power checks, noting that varifocal rigid designs fall outside what any standard focimeter can reliably verify.
